    I was pretty surprised when his Milotic started using Hypnosis(i have Egg-moved my Milotic to learn it, Spinda -> Psyduck -> Feebas on Ruby), but it was 2HKO-ed by my Salamence's Thunder Fang, then Dragonite OHKO with Milotic's Ice Beam, Rhyperior with Breloom's Seed Bomb and a Giga Drain :P

    Pretty much the easiest "boss" in the whole game xD(Roark was harder!)

    I swept his whole team with one gyarados.
    Focus Sash slapped on him, ensured at least one dragon dance.
    Waterfalled rhyperior on out.
    Earthquaked Milotic to h3ll.
    And Ice Fanged his dragonite.
